Introduction: The Pollution Crisis in Delhi

Delhi, the bustling capital of India, is known globally for its rich history, architectural marvels, and vibrant culture. Unfortunately, it also holds the infamous title of being one of the world’s most polluted cities. Every year, after the Diwali festivities, the city grapples with a severe air pollution crisis. This post-Diwali haze is caused primarily due to the widespread bursting of firecrackers, coupled with agricultural stubble burning in neighboring states and vehicular emissions. The situation often becomes dire, posing significant health risks to residents. In an extreme measure to combat this crisis, Delhi has decided to trial cloud seeding, an innovative approach aimed at cleaning the air.

What is Cloud Seeding?

Cloud seeding is a weather modification technique used to enhance precipitation, essentially inducing rain. The process involves dispersing substances such as silver iodide, potassium iodide, or dry ice into the clouds. These chemicals act as nuclei, around which water droplets can condense, thus facilitating rainfall. Although commonly employed to increase water availability in drought-hit areas, Delhi’s use of cloud seeding to clean its polluted air presents a novel application of the technology.

Delhi’s Strategy: Implementing Cloud Seeding

To address the acute post-Diwali pollution, Delhi’s authorities have undertaken cloud seeding experiments. The rationale is straightforward: inducing rain can help wash away airborne pollutants, providing temporary relief from the hazardous air. The trials involve the deployment of aircrafts equipped with cloud seeding materials, which will disperse the chemicals into the atmosphere over targeted regions. By promoting rainfall, the hope is to significantly reduce the level of suspended particulate matter and other harmful pollutants in the air.

Challenges and Criticisms

While cloud seeding is a promising intervention, it comes with its own set of challenges and criticisms. One major concern is its unpredictability; the success of cloud seeding largely depends on the presence of suitable atmospheric conditions. Moreover, critics argue that it offers only short-term relief and does not address the root causes of pollution, such as industrial emissions, vehicle exhaust, and illegal trash burning. Environmentalists also caution about potential ecological impacts, questioning whether the chemicals used in cloud seeding could have adverse effects on soil and water quality.

The Bigger Picture: Sustainable Solutions Needed

Even as Delhi trials cloud seeding, it is evident that more sustainable and long-term solutions are necessary to tackle the city’s relentless pollution problem. Measures such as stringent emission regulations, promoting public transportation, enhancing green spaces, and adopting cleaner energy sources are essential. Additionally, raising public awareness and encouraging community participation can foster collective efforts towards reducing pollution. While cloud seeding might provide temporary relief, it is imperative for Delhi to invest in sustainable practices to ensure cleaner air for future generations.
